
Midwest League Announces 2008 Executive Award Winners
Published on October 10, 2008 under Midwest League (MWL1) News Release
Beloit, WI (10/10/08) --- The Midwest League of Professional Baseball Clubs is pleased to announce its 2008 Executive Award Winners.
The four league awards include the Larry MacPhail Promotional Trophy, the John H. Johnson President's Trophy, the Rawlings Woman Executive of the Year and the Midwest League Executive of the Year.
The Larry MacPhail Promotional Trophy is presented to the club who has done the best job in the area of promotions during the past season.
The John H. Johnson President's Trophy is awarded to the club who best exemplifies the standards of the complete baseball franchise, such as financial success of operation, contributions to baseball in the community and baseball industry, and long-term franchise stability.
The Rawlings Woman Executive of the Year is awarded to an individual who has made an outstanding contribution to her club, league or baseball during the past season.
The Midwest League Executive of the Year is presented to an individual who has done the most successful job for baseball during the past season. Judgment criteria areas include concessions, general park operations, ticket sales and overall baseball operations.
The 2008 Midwest League Award Winners:
Larry MacPhail Promotional Trophy: Peoria Chiefs
John H. Johnson President's Trophy: Cedar Rapids Kernels
Rawlings Woman Executive of the Year:(Tie) Andrea Murphy -
Cedar Rapids Kernels
&
Stefanie Brown -
Quad Cities
Midwest League Executive of the Year: Paul Barbeau -
Great Lakes Loons
